Judge Dawn Gentry could face impeachment. 'A disregard for the rule of law ... is not what we're looking for in a judge.'

by Julia Fair, Cincinnati Enquirer


A Northern Kentucky judge could face impeachment in Frankfort - an extraordinarily rare occurrence.

Kenton County Family Court Judge Dawn Gentry remains in her $136,900 a year job hearing cases involving Northern Kentucky families’ most sensitive issues in court.

Last week the state revealed its investigation into the Republican judge's conduct; she faces nine misconduct charges for using sex, coercion and campaign connections as tools in her judgeship.

Now, election officials in Frankfort want accountability.

Gentry denied all of the claims in her response to the state but impeachment could be an option, according toKentucky Rep. Adam Koenig of Kenton County, because waiting for the judge's disciplinary hearing would take too long. If it happens, she would be the first judge to be impeached in more than a century.
